The Role of Data Analytics in Sports Engagement
Data analytics has become a cornerstone of modern sports, not only for teams seeking a competitive edge but also for fans wanting to deepen their understanding of the game. Advanced statistics and predictive models can reveal hidden patterns and trends, providing valuable insights into player performance, team strategies, and potential outcomes. These analytical tools are often incorporated into online platforms, allowing fans to access sophisticated data visualizations and personalized insights. This level of detail empowers fans to make more informed predictions and engage in more meaningful discussions.
The ability to access and interpret this data has fundamentally changed the way fans consume sports. It’s no longer enough to simply know that a player is performing well; fans want to understand why they are performing well, and what factors are contributing to their success. This demand for deeper analysis has led to the rise of data-driven sports content and the increasing popularity of platforms that provide comprehensive statistical information. Analyzing trends and probabilities is creating a new way for fans to connect with the sports they enjoy.
| Statistic | Description |
|---|---|
| Win Probability Added (WPA) | Measures a player's impact on a team's chance of winning in a given situation. |
| Expected Goals (xG) | Estimates the likelihood of a shot resulting in a goal, based on factors like shot angle and distance. |
| Player Efficiency Rating (PER) | A single number that summarizes a player's statistical accomplishments. |
| Advanced Player Impact Estimate (APIE) | A metric that attempts to quantify a player's overall contribution to a team's success. |
The insights provided by these statistics are enhancing the overall fan experience, transforming passive observers into active participants in the analysis and discussion of the game. This empowers fans to move beyond simple conjecture and engage in more informed and nuanced conversations.

The Growth of Esports and Digital Gaming
The rise of esports represents a significant shift in the sports landscape. Competitive video gaming has exploded in popularity, attracting millions of viewers and participants worldwide. Esports tournaments are often streamed online, providing fans with access to live coverage and interactive features. This has created a new form of sports entertainment, appealing to a younger generation of fans who are comfortable with digital media. The competitive aspect of esports mirrors traditional sports, with players and teams vying for championships and recognition.
- Esports offer a unique blend of skill, strategy, and teamwork.
- The accessibility of esports makes it easy for anyone to participate.
- Streaming platforms have made esports more accessible than ever before.
- The global reach of esports has fostered a diverse and international community.
The esports phenomenon is demonstrating the power of digital technology to create new forms of sports engagement and entertainment. This has implications for the wider sports industry, as it explores ways to adapt to the changing preferences of fans and embrace new technologies.

Promoting Awareness of Problem Gambling
Problem gambling can have serious consequences for individuals and their families. It's important to be aware of the signs of problem gambling and to seek help if needed. Many organizations offer support and resources for those struggling with gambling addiction. Promoting awareness of problem gambling and encouraging responsible gaming practices is essential for protecting vulnerable individuals and creating a safe and sustainable sports ecosystem.
- Set a budget for your sports-related activities.
- Avoid chasing losses.
- Take regular breaks from betting.
- Seek help if you feel you are losing control.

Future Trends in Sports Fan Engagement
The future of sports fan engagement is likely to be shaped by further advancements in technology. Vir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) have the potential to create immersive experiences that blur the lines between the physical and digital worlds. Imagine being able to watch a game from courtside, even if you're miles away, or interacting with players and coaches in a virtual environment. These technologies could revolutionize the way fans experience sports, creating deeper levels of immersion and engagement.
Personalization will also play an increasingly important role. As data collection and analysis become more sophisticated, platforms will be able to tailor the content and experiences to individual user preferences. This could involve providing personalized recommendations, customized news feeds, and interactive features that cater to specific interests. The goal is to create a more relevant and engaging experience for each fan. The development of Web3 technologies, including NFTs and blockchain, is also poised to disrupt the sports industry. NFTs can be used to represent ownership of digital collectibles, such as trading cards or game highlights, providing fans with a unique way to support their favorite teams and athletes. Blockchain technology can enhance transparency and security in ticketing and other areas of sports management. These innovations have the potential to create new revenue streams for teams and athletes, while also offering fans more engaging and rewarding experiences.
